Charleroi Airport in Brussels, Belgium is typically not a place where people go for entertainment or cultural experiences. However, like many public spaces, the airport has installed a public piano for travelers to enjoy. It’s located near a food court and provides a great opportunity for local musicians to showcase their talent.
One day, Danilo Cristaldi sat down at the piano and began playing boogie-woogie music. At first, only a few people stopped to listen, but as his performance continued, more and more travelers gathered around the piano. Cristaldi’s talent was undeniable, and his upbeat music was a refreshing surprise for those passing through the airport.
Towards the end of his performance, Cristaldi put on a show, redoubling his efforts and ending with a sweeping glissando. The applause from passersby and diners alike was thunderous, a testament to the energy and vitality that his music brought to the airport.
While Charleroi Airport may not be known for its cultural experiences, the public piano and local talent like Danilo Cristaldi bring a touch of excitement and surprise to travelers passing through.
